Precision Medicine Gains Ground in Huntington’s Disease Treatment


The era of precision medicine is beginning to take shape in Huntington’s disease care in the United States. By analyzing individual genetic profiles, researchers and clinicians are aiming to design treatments that are tailored to each patient’s specific disease characteristics. This approach could dramatically improve effectiveness and reduce unwanted side effects.


Advances in genetic sequencing and data analytics are making precision medicine more feasible. Scientists are learning how variations in genetic background influence the severity and progression of Huntington’s disease. These insights are helping guide personalized treatment strategies, including optimized dosing for antisense therapies and customized care plans.


The integration of precision medicine also extends to supportive care. Tailored nutritional programs, mental health interventions, and lifestyle recommendations are being aligned with each patient’s unique needs. As a result, healthcare providers can deliver more holistic and effective care.
